WebFeb 12, 2024 · Yes—and the results are striking. When we looked at our respondents’ personality results, first-borns, by a fair margin, were Thinker-Judgers. Roughly 19.5 percent more ESTJs were first-borns than we would expect to see if birth order and personality were completely uncorrelated; for INTJs, the figure is 17.5 percent. Sibling competition is widespread among bird and animal species and sometimes leads to siblicide. By influencing the strategies that siblings employ in their struggles for dominance, birth order affects the outcomes of such contests.
